Output babf1c463c8971b7e36f5913ff9a4d15e0155319eaaa50e39c4a4c53545054e7:0

value
999295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c59eddabcf7eef687ce906139aee9b9e002a923 OP_EQUAL
address
3EV8FnU7KoL8kyH5GsC7Hg96HaVCjZ49zr
transaction
babf1c463c8971b7e36f5913ff9a4d15e0155319eaaa50e39c4a4c53545054e7
confirmations
320003
spent
true